The global fertility rates and what it means for couples

The fertility rate varies significantly across regions, with cultural, economic, and healthcare factors contributing to these differences.

  • Global fertility rates have dropped from five births per woman in the 1960s to 2.4 in 2020.²
  • In sub-Saharan Africa, the fertility rate is 4.7 births per woman, the highest globally.²
  • Europe has the lowest fertility rate at 1.5 births per woman in 2020.²
  • Over 15% of couples worldwide face fertility issues, amounting to roughly 48.5 million couples.³
  • The global median age for first-time mothers is now 30 years old in many developed countries.⁴
  • Fertility rates in Asia have plummeted, with South Korea recording a rate of 0.9 births per woman in 2022.⁴
  • China’s fertility rate has dropped to 1.3 births per woman as of 2021.⁵
  • Japan’s fertility rate remains one of the lowest at 1.34 births per woman in 2022.⁵
  • Fertility trends in Latin America decreased from six children per woman in the 1960s to just 2.1 in 2020.⁶
  • It is projected that by 2100, 23 countries will see their populations halve due to low fertility rates.⁷

Identifying the causes of infertility

Infertility affects both men and women, and various health conditions and environmental factors contribute to it.

  • Approximately 9% of men and 11% of women of reproductive age in the United States have experienced fertility problems.⁸
  • Polycystic Ovary Syndrome (PCOS) is responsible for about 70% of fertility problems in women experiencing ovulatory disorders.⁹

Dr. Jane Stewart - a Reproductive Endocrinologist, says, "Polycystic Ovary Syndrome (PCOS) is a leading cause of infertility in women. Managing PCOS through lifestyle changes and medical treatment can significantly improve fertility outcomes." 32

  • Endometriosis affects 10% of women of reproductive age worldwide, contributing to 30-50% of infertility cases.¹⁰
  • Male infertility contributes to 40-50% of infertility cases worldwide.¹¹
  • Smoking reduces fertility in women by 13%.¹²
  • Obesity increases the risk of infertility by 27% in women.¹³
  • Age-related infertility rises significantly after age 35, with only a 25% chance of pregnancy per cycle at age 35, declining to 5% by age 40.¹⁴
  • Exposure to endocrine-disrupting chemicals like BPA (Bisphenol A) can decrease fertility by 20%.¹⁵
  • Genetic factors account for about 10% of male infertility.¹⁶
  • Studies show that stress and mental health conditions can reduce fertility by 10-15%. ¹⁷
Dr. Robert Katz - Infertility Specialist, "Male infertility is often underestimated, but it's a critical factor in approximately 40-50% of infertility cases. A comprehensive evaluation of both partners is essential for effective treatment."34

Technological advancements impacting fertility

The rise of assisted reproductive technologies (ART) offers new solutions for individuals facing fertility challenges.

Dr. Alan Penzias - Director of Reproductive Medicine, "The success rates of in vitro fertilisation (IVF) have improved remarkably over the years due to advancements in technology and techniques. However, it's important for patients to have realistic expectations and understand that success rates vary based on several factors, including age and health conditions." 33

  • Over 8 million babies have been born via assisted reproductive technologies (ART) since the first IVF baby in 1978. ¹⁸
  • In vitro fertilisation (IVF) success rates have increased by 3% annually since 2000. ¹⁹
  • Around 30-40% of IVF cycles result in a live birth for women under 35 years old. ²⁰
  • The success rate of IVF for women aged 40-42 is around 10% per cycle. ²¹
  • Preimplantation genetic testing (PGT-A) reduces the risk of miscarriage by 30-50% during IVF. ²²
  • Frozen embryo transfer (FET) success rates are now equal to or higher than fresh embryo transfers, at about 50%. ²³
  • ICSI (intracytoplasmic sperm injection) accounts for over 75% of ART treatments globally. ²⁴
  • Egg freezing has grown in popularity, with a 23% increase in the procedure between 2019 and 2022. ²⁵
  • Approximately 25% of all IVF pregnancies worldwide are twins or multiples. ²⁶
  • Insurance coverage for fertility treatments varies widely, with only 16 U.S. states requiring insurance plans to cover ART. ²⁷

How our lifestyles impact fertility

Lifestyle choices are crucial in reproductive health, influencing both male and female fertility.

  • Regular physical exercise improves fertility by reducing stress and maintaining a healthy body weight.²⁸
  • Excessive alcohol consumption reduces fertility by up to 50% in both men and women. ²⁹
  • Caffeine intake over 300 mg daily is associated with a 27% decrease in fertility rates. ³⁰
  • A diet rich in antioxidants, such as fruits and vegetables, can enhance fertility by improving egg and sperm quality. ³¹
  • Smoking is linked to a 30% reduction in female fertility and a 20% decrease in male fertility. 22
  • Exposure to environmental pollutants, such as pesticides and heavy metals, is associated with a 10-15% decrease in fertility. 23
  • Obesity increases the risk of infertility due to hormonal imbalances and decreased egg quality.24
  • Eating disorders like anorexia and bulimia can lead to amenorrhea (loss of menstruation) and infertility.25
  • Adequate sleep of 7-8 hours per night is associated with improved reproductive health and fertility.26
  • Stress management techniques, such as yoga and meditation, can improve fertility by reducing stress hormones.27

Lifestyle choices, including diet, exercise, and substance use, significantly impact fertility. Adopting a healthy lifestyle can improve reproductive outcomes and overall health.

Determining your fertility preservation options

Fertility preservation is an essential option for individuals facing medical treatments, ageing, or lifestyle choices that may impact future fertility.

  • Egg-freezing success rates are approximately 30% per thawed cycle for women under 35.28
  • Sperm banking is highly successful, with over 95% of sperm samples surviving the freezing and thawing processes.29
  • Embryo freezing success rates are similar to fresh embryo transfer rates, at about 50% per cycle.30
  • Fertility preservation options are increasingly available for cancer patients, with over 40% of oncology centres offering such services.31
  • Social egg freezing, intended for delaying motherhood, has seen a 30% annual increase in demand over the past decade.22
  • Men undergoing cancer treatment have the option to freeze sperm, with a success rate of 60% in preserving fertility.23
  • The average egg freezing and storage cost is $6,000 per cycle, with annual storage fees of around $500.24
  • Some health insurance plans now cover fertility preservation, but availability varies widely.25
  • Technological advances are improving fertility preservation success rates, with vitrification offering higher survival rates than older freezing methods.26
  • Over 1,000 babies are born annually in the U.S. from frozen embryos.27

Frequently asked questions

What factors affect fertility in men and women?

Various factors can affect fertility in both men and women. Age, health conditions (e.g., PCOS, endometriosis), lifestyle factors such as smoking, alcohol use, and stress, along with exposure to certain chemicals, are everyday influencers. In men, low sperm count and quality can also impact fertility. 28

How does age affect fertility?

Women experience a significant decline in fertility after the age of 35. The quality and quantity of eggs decrease, and the likelihood of successful conception and pregnancy to term diminishes. Men may also see a decline in sperm quality with age. 29

What are some common fertility treatments?

Common fertility treatments include medications to stimulate ovulation, intrauterine insemination (IUI), in vitro fertilisation (IVF), and intracytoplasmic sperm injection (ICSI). Egg freezing and sperm donation are also options for those needing assistance. 30

How effective is IVF?

The success rate of IVF depends on a variety of factors, including age, egg quality, and underlying fertility issues. For women under 35, the success rate per IVF cycle is approximately 30-40%. Success rates decline with age. 31
